| A sequence of collapsible spaces at the beginning of a line is removed.
| A sequence of collapsible spaces at the end of a line is removed.
body {
margin: 0px;
font-family: Roboto;
font-size: 50px;
font-weight: bold;
.inline-block {
background-color: #b3e5fc;
display: inline-block;
.invisible {
background-color: #f44336;
/* TODO: Use "border: 1px solid #4caf50;" in addition to. */
.visible {
background-color: #4caf50;
padding: 0 10px;
<div class="inline-block"> Hello, world! </div>
<div class="inline-block"><span class="visible"></span><span class="invisible"> </span> Hello, world!</div>
<div class="inline-block"><span class="visible"> </span><span class="invisible"> </span> Hello, world!</div>
<div class="inline-block">Hello, world!<span class="invisible"> </span><span class="visible"></span></div>
<div class="inline-block">Hello, world!<span class="invisible"> </span><span class="visible"> </span></div>